They seem to be more of a traditional touch given to luxury cars these 
days, or at least as recently as my 1980 high end FMC daily driver. It 
has one fastened to the back of each front seat cushion, above the 
magazine pockets. Although more solid than a "rope", it could still be 
called a Robe Rail, but I think most people use them as an assist 
handle to get out of the back of the car.
In 1960, LeBarons had it but I don't know if Crowns did, or even 
LeBarons with swivel seats, for that matter. Customs did not have a 
Robe Rail. The back of the front seat of my '65 Crown has a metal 
handle on each side, as do my '55 and '56, but nothing that one could 
hang a robe or a blanket from. Clearly they were more of an assist 
handle.
And of course we can't forget the Lavalier Straps in '64 and later 
LeBarons! My '68 has those, but no Robe Rail.

A lap rope is a rope, duh!, that was strung across the back of the 
front
seat, over which to hang a lap robe. A lap robe is essentially a 
blanket
that back seat passengers draped over their laps and legs in the 
winter, a
throw-back to when cars' heaters weren't as efficient as they are 
today.
